Halophytic shrubs in semi-arid regions of Australianfall when other forage species are scarce. They require periodic rests from grazing, either through their natural low dietary preference during the growing season, or through the removal of stock. Halophytes and halophytic plant communities in the Arab regionf any country in the region. The halophytes represent less than 5% of the species growing in any of the Arab countries.
